Subject: Handover — Tidewatch Widget Release Duties

Hello, and welcome aboard. I'm passing ownership of the Tidewatch tide-table widget to you. Releases go out every other Thursday; please verify the tide-prediction dataset refresh completes before tagging a build. All published bundles must be signed before distribution. The current signing key is below.

deploy key for kagup-bawig: bky9_ZMq28eTw9

Ticket: Missed pick-up — recalled chargers. So the Bravix Haulage driver never showed yesterday for the pallet of recalled Voltrine chargers sitting in bay 4. It's all shrink-wrapped and tagged, 48 boxes, nothing's moved. Bit annoying since we need that floor space back before Friday's inbound. Records folks: please log the missed window, attach the recall paperwork to this ticket, and confirm the new slot for tomorrow afternoon. When the driver does turn up, make sure they get the hand-over instruction noted just below.

dispatch memo: the sorius tamius courier leaves the praeth ledger at gate 4873 under passcode 928014

**Q: Why are users being logged out of Quillport mid-session?**

A refresh bug in the token service issues renewals with a stale signing key, so downstream checks reject them after roughly twenty minutes. A patched build is staged; until it ships, mitigate by rotating the signing key pair manually from the admin shell. The shell prompts for the recovery passphrase, which appears directly below.

strongbox words: lamwyn-istax-tamvan-beldor-pelax-norys-kasdor-wenmir-kelax-ralix-holir-silok-ulawyn